Google ADK + OpenSandbox Example
Integrate Google Agent Development Kit (ADK) with OpenSandbox. The ADK agent drives tool calls that execute inside a sandbox.
Start OpenSandbox server [local]
Pre-pull the code-interpreter image (includes Python):
shell
docker pull sandbox-registry.cn-zhangjiakou.cr.aliyuncs.com/opensandbox/code-interpreter:v1.1.0
# use docker hub
# docker pull opensandbox/code-interpreter:v1.1.0Start the local OpenSandbox server, logs will be visible in the terminal:
shell
uv pip install opensandbox-server
opensandbox-server init-config ~/.sandbox.toml --example docker
opensandbox-serverRun the example
shell
# Install OpenSandbox + Google ADK deps
uv pip install opensandbox google-adk
# Run the example (requires SANDBOX_DOMAIN / SANDBOX_API_KEY / GOOGLE_API_KEY)
uv run python examples/google-adk/main.pyThe script uses ADK to create an agent with OpenSandbox tools (write_file, read_file, run_in_sandbox). It runs a few prompts, prints tool events, and cleans up the sandbox.
Environment Variables
| Variable |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|
SANDBOX_DOMAIN | localhost:8080 | Sandbox service address |
SANDBOX_API_KEY | (optional for local) | API key if your server requires authentication |
SANDBOX_IMAGE | sandbox-registry.cn-zhangjiakou.cr.aliyuncs.com/opensandbox/code-interpreter:v1.1.0 | Sandbox image to use |
GOOGLE_API_KEY | (required) | Gemini API key |
GOOGLE_ADK_MODEL | gemini-2.5-flash | Gemini model name |
